Do I need to exercise every day?
No! At least 30 minutes moderate-intensity exercise five days per week is a good goal. This means that you should be able to walk fast enough to feel slightly out of breath, or bike hard enough to sweat.

How many calories should I eat daily?
This varies from person to person. On average, you need 2000 to 2500 calories per days. The factors that determine how many calories are needed for you include your gender, age, height, activity level, lifestyle, and gender.

Is Cardio Exercise Good Or Bad For Your Health?
Cardiovascular exercise has many advantages. It improves blood circulation, strengthens heart muscle, gives you energy, and can even help you lose weight.
Cardiovascular exercise includes running, biking, hiking, swimming, tennis, basketball, soccer, volleyball, football, etc.
Cardio exercises should not be done at high intensity. This could result in injury.
The cardiovascular exercise should only be performed if you feel good.
You should never push yourself beyond your limits. You could injure yourself if you do.
Cardiovascular exercise is best done warm-up first. Then, gradually build up to higher intensity levels.
You must always listen to what your body is telling you. If you feel pain while performing cardiovascular exercise, it is important to stop immediately.
It is also recommended to take some time off after a cardiovascular exercise. This gives your muscles the chance to heal.

Calcium is required to support strong bones. Calcium can be found as a dairy product such as milk, yogurt and fortified soy drinks, orange juices, cereals, breads, and cereals.
Calcium can be found in leafy green veggies, beans, tofu and nuts as well as seeds, nuts and cheese.
Your body needs vitamin D to absorb calcium. Vitamin D is found in eggs yolk, fatty fish and fortified foods.
Vitamin E is important for skin health. Vitamin E is found in vegetable oils and wheat germ oil, as well as peanuts, almonds and sunflower seeds.
Your body requires zinc for normal immune function and wound healing. Zinc can also be found in legumes, oysters, meats and whole grains.
Zinc deficiencies can lead to fatigue, decreased appetite, depression, and reduced immunity.

Selenium, manganese (and zinc) are other antioxidant nutrients.
Selenium helps protect cells from oxidative damage caused by free radicals. Selenium is found in Brazil nuts, tuna, liver, kidney, shrimp, cod, turkey, beef, lamb, pork, and chicken.
Copper protects the brain, eyes, lungs, and red blood cells. Copper can be found in meat, shellfish, meat, and organ meats.
Manganese is essential for bone structure. Manganese is found in brown rice, spinach, bananas, prunes, raisins, oatmeal, and lentils.
Zinc helps with normal growth, reproduction, as well as wound healing. Zn can be found in lean cuts, white fish, poultry, eggs, and other foods.
